Description
Go to the extreme with this LEGO Technic Limited Edition Extreme Cruiser (8081)! With real 4-wheel suspension, this Extreme Cruiser can handle the roughest terrain. Maneuver over hill and vale with the rooftop steering! Pop the hood and check out the working pistons as the cruiser moves! Open the doors and trunk! Rebuild into a custom off-road vehicle!

The LEGO Technic Limited Edition Extreme Cruiser (8081) features:
  • Rooftop steering enables you to drive smoothly over rough terrain
  • Suspension system on all 4 wheels gives this Extreme Cruiser a sturdy ride
  • Open the hood, doors and trunk!
  • Watch the pistons really move!
  • Rebuild into a custom off-road vehicle
  • Contains 590 pieces


To be able to understand why LEGO has been successful for so long, just look to the name. LEGO originally got its name from founder Ole Kirk Christiansen who combed the Danish words "Leg Got" which means "play well". He later realized that LEGO in Latin translates to "I put together." The LEGO set became a standard of creative play for children worldwide, unlocking the creativity to build vehicles, buildings, cities and more. Historians point to the invention of the wheel as a major turning point in world history. The invention of the LEGO wheel had the same monumental effect in the history of LEGO, making it possible to create cars, trucks and eventually the LEGO train building set that is one of the most successful LEGO sets of all time. LEGO currently produces about 20 billion LEGO bricks a year and has sold over 400 billion LEGOs in their history -- enough for every person on the planet to have over 60 LEGOs each!
